Biography
Born: San Antonio, Texas, 1970Education:
- B.S. Chemical Engineering, Texas A&M University, 1992
- M.S. Chemical Engineering, Purdue University, 1994
- Ph.D. Chemical Engineering, Purdue University, 1997
Work Experiences:
- Mobil Oil, summer engineer, 1990 (Snyder, TX), 1991 (Beaumont, TX)
- Topchiev Institute of the Russian Academy of Sciences 1994 (Moscow)
- University of Parma, Italy, Department of Pharmaceutics 1995
- Southwest Research Institute, research engineer, microencapsulation, 1997-1999 (San Antonio, TX)
- The University of Alabama, Department of Chemical Engineering,
- assistant professor, 1999-2005
- associate professor, 2005-
- department head, 2014-2018
- Keele University, Institute for Science and Technology in Medicine, Fulbright Distinguished Scholar and visiting professor, 2008-2009
